STMicroelectronics' STD40NF10 is a high-voltage N-channel MOSFET (Metal-Oxide-Semiconductor Field-Effect Transistor) designed for use in various power electronic applications. Here's a brief description, features, and applications of the STD40NF10:
Description:
The STD40NF10 is a high-voltage N-channel power MOSFET with a continuous drain current (Id) of 40A and a drain-source voltage (Vdss) of 100V. It is available in a TO-220FP package, which is suitable for a wide range of power electronic applications.
Features:
- High input impedance: The MOSFET has a high input impedance, making it easy to drive with a low-power control signal.
- Low on-state resistance (RDS(on)): The STD40NF10 has a low on-state resistance, which minimizes power dissipation and improves efficiency in the application.
- High switching speed: The device offers fast switching capabilities, making it suitable for applications that require rapid transient response.
- Robust design: The MOSFET is designed to withstand high voltage and current stresses, ensuring reliable operation in demanding environments.
- Integrated body diode: The STD40NF10 features an integrated body diode for efficient energy recovery in switching applications.
Applications:
- Motor control: The STD40NF10 is suitable for use in motor control applications, such as industrial motor drives, HVAC systems, and automotive window lift systems.
- Power supplies: The MOSFET can be used in power supply applications, including switching power supplies and battery chargers.
- Inverters: The device is suitable for use in inverter applications, such as solar panel inverters and uninterruptible power supplies (UPS).
- Battery protection: The STD40NF10 can be used in battery protection circuits to prevent overcharging and over-discharging of batteries.
- Industrial control: The MOSFET can be used in various industrial control applications, such as conveyor systems, robotic arms, and machine tools.
